Through analyzed the QR Code′s code characteristic to introduce QR Code two-dimensional bar code decoding step and the flow.Focus on the image of QR Code pretreatment process, including the grey level transformation, the filter eliminate chirp, binaryzation, edge detection, image adjustment and partitioning algorithm and so on several parts, having analyzed in each connection the characteristic and pointed of the different imagery processing method, and carrying on the analysis contrast to the experimental result, describing the best imagery processing plan(medial filter, double-hump binaryzation, sobel operator marginal check, cubic spline interpolation and so on ).In view of the image adjustment question of two-dimensional bar code imagery processing process, analyzes the Hough transformation and Radon transformation two methods separately in QR Code image inclination angle examination application as well as two algorithm good and bad points comparison, unified these two kind of angle of bank examination recognition algorithm, and describes a new method based on the above two methods for QR Code image inclination angle examination synthesis recognition algorithm. The experimental result indicated that this synthesis examination method may obtain a more satisfying effect.
